Job Description

Job Title: Education Program Manager

Position Description:

The Education Program Manager for Insurers of Tennessee is responsible for managing the learning systems, credentialing, certification, and continuing education programs, ensuring that all related activities and requirements are fulfilled. The manager contributes to the association’s mission by providing education programs and maintaining learning data efficacy for the association’s membership . This role requires a strategic thinker with a thorough understanding of the insurance industry, including regulatory requirements, best practices, and emerging trends. The successful candidate will collaborate with industry stakeholders, educational institutions, and professional organizations to deliver high-quality training and development opportunities tailored to the needs of insurers in Tennessee. This is not a teaching position.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Manage the administration and delivery of education programs to include webinars, in-person classes, and hybrid classes, including event planning, speaker coordination, class logistics, and content assistance.
  • Manage instructor and course selection, correspondence and contracts.
  • Oversee class logistics to include ordering food, setting up space, overseeing the technology needs, providing assistance to the course instructor where needed.
  • Oversee education program, develop a robust annual schedule with the goal of increasing the number of in-person and virtual training offerings and expanding topic areas.
  • Track event metrics (attendance, engagement levels, and post-event feedback) to evaluate success, identify areas for improvement.
  • Foster relationships with local colleges, universities, and professional associations to promote educational initiatives.
  • Lead outreach, communication and promotion efforts to ensure participation in educational programs.
  • Oversee the budget and resources allocated for educational programs.
  • Must be willing to obtain insurance license and/or designations within the insurance industry.
  • Some overnight travel is required to attend conventions and other events.

Experience:

  • Excellent organizational, verbal and written communication skills required. Word processing and spreadsheet skills in MS Office environment essential. Professional demeanor and attention to detail necessary including the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ously. Familiarity with using databases for tracking and reporting, web-meeting services and learning management systems technologies a plus.
  • Experience - 2-5 years of insurance industry experience preferred, 2-5 years delivering corporate professional development training programs required.
  • Previous association management experience, eLearning development and execution, previous meeting management experience and familiarity with nonprofit boards of directors a plus.
  • Education -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
  • Must live within commuting distance of Nashville. Relocation assistance is not available.
